#1e1b2f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1e1b2f is composed of 11.8% red, 10.6% green and 18.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 36.2% cyan, 42.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 81.6% black. It has a hue angle of 249 degrees, a saturation of 27% and a lightness of 14.5%. #1e1b2f color hex could be obtained by blending #3c365e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

#1e1b2f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1e1b2f has RGB values of R:30, G:27, B:47 and CMYK values of C:0.36, M:0.43, Y:0, K:0.82. Its decimal value is 1973039.
